Maintaining and Replacing Universal Joints on Your 2001 Daihatsu Gran Move
The 2001 Daihatsu Gran Move, like many vehicles, relies on universal joints as a crucial component of its drivetrain. These joints connect the driveshaft to the transmission and axle, allowing for seamless power transmission even at different angles, vital for rear-wheel and all-wheel drive systems. If you're driving a Gran Move, it's essential to keep an eye on your universal joints, ensuring they're in top shape to keep your ride smooth and safe.
When it comes to maintaining your universal joints, regular checks can prevent inconvenient breakdowns and costly repairs. Universal joints can fail due to lack of lubrication which can lead to wear and tear or even corrosion. It's advisable to inspect them during your routine vehicle maintenance. Look out for any signs of rust, excessive movement, or wear on the joints themselves, as these may indicate that they need your attention.
- Listen for unusual noises: A clicking or clunking sound during acceleration or while shifting gears can be a telling sign that your universal joints might be on their way out.
- Vibrations: Unwanted vibrations coming through the floorboards or the steering wheel could suggest your universal joints are wearing out. These vibrations are usually more apparent at high speeds.
- Check for looseness: Get under your car and physically inspect the joints. If they feel loose or you notice excess play, it's probably time to consider a replacement.
If replacing your universal joints becomes necessary, it's always a good idea to replace them in pairs, even if only one seems bad. This proactive approach saves you from potential hassle down the line and ensures that both components are in sync. When replacing universal joints, having the correct tools is essential. A basic toolkit with socket wrenches, along with a screwdriver and a mallet, will come in handy.
Remember to lubricate the new universal joints thoroughly before installation. Investing in high-quality joints and grease can prolong their life and maintain smooth operation.
